Product details

Pack of 12 (1 dozen); 3-layer ball;
Compression 92; Urethane cover;
low spin at drive - maximum greenside spin;
338 Speed Dimple pattern for long ball flight;
long ball flight at medium flight height;
Ball for ambitious golfers;
Club head speed + 90 miles/hour;

The split colours help align the ball.
You can now do without drawing a line on the ball.
on the ball.
The Z-Star Divide is not only a play of colours but
a ball with tour-level format.
